Statute overview

About this statute

This provision adds several definitions to section 2 and section 7 of the principal Act. The Minister appoints the Board’s part-time members, and the listed ministries, institutions and organisations must nominate their representatives for that appointment. This section amends the First Schedule to the principal Act by changing “Six” to “Five” in paragraph 1(4) and replacing paragraph 3. Board members and committee members are to be paid allowances, and the Emoluments Commission may determine the allowance amount on the Minister’s recommendation.
